Ingredients:

You don’t need fancy stuff — just these basics!

  • 2 cups cooked shredded chicken (rotisserie chicken works perfectly)
  • 4 oz cream cheese, softened at room temperature
  • ½ cup shredded c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ese
  • ¼ cup salsa (your preferred heat level)
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
  • ¼ cup chopped green onions or fresh cilantro (optional for freshness)
  • 8-10 small flour or corn tortillas (6-inch size)
  • Cooking spray or olive oil for brushing
  • Guacamole, sour cream, salsa, or fresh pico de gallo for dipping
  • Sh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, or extra cheese for garnish (optional)

Directions:

Ready to whip these up? Follow these simple steps:

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per or spray it with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  2. In a large bowl, mix the shredded chicken, softened cream cheese, shredded cheese, salsa,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per until well combined. Trust me, using your hands works like a charm!
  3. Warm the tortillas slightly in the microwave for 20-30 seconds between damp paper towels – this makes them easier to roll and less likely to break.
  4. Place about 2-3 tablespoons of the chicken mixture on the lower third of each tortilla and roll tightly (don’t overfill, or they’ll burst while baking!).
  5. Arrange the rolled taquitos seam-side down on the prepared baking sheet, ensuring they don’t touch. Lightly brush or spray the tops with oil for that crispy, golden finish.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es until the edges turn golden brown and crispy. The filling should be heated through and the cheese melty when you slice one open.
  7. Let the taquitos cool for 2-3 minutes before serving – this prevents burned mouths and helps the filling set slightly.
  8. Serve immediately with your choice of dipping sauces and garnishes for a restaurant-worthy presentation that’s surprisingly easy to achieve.

How to store Creamy Baked Chicken Taquitos: Better Than Takeout

Leftovers? No problem! You can store these taquitos in an airtight container in the fridge for about 3-4 days. For longer storage, they freeze beautifully for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to indulge again, simply reheat them in the oven to maintain that sought-after crunch. Just don’t skip this step; nobody likes a soggy taquito!

FAQs

Can I make the filling ahead of time?
Absolutely! Mix it up and store it in the fridge for up to 24 hours. Just fill the tortillas when ready to bake.

Can these be frozen?
Yes! Before baking, arrange them on a baking sheet, freeze until solid, then transfer to a freezer bag. Bake from frozen when you’re ready.

What can I use instead of chicken?
You can easily use shredded beef, turkey, or even marinated veggies for a delightful vegetarian option!
